General Classics & Classical Languages, Literatures, & Linguistics is the 376th most popular major in the country with 1,267 degrees awarded in 2020-2021.
Across Illinois, there were 44 General classics and classical languages, literatures, and linguistics gra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 4 General classics and classical languages, literatures, and linguistics graduates with average earnings and debt of $59,317 and $0 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Chicago. It ranked #1 on our 2023 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Classical Languages Major in Illinois list. University of Chicago is a private not-for-profit institution located in Chicago, Illinois. The school has a fairly large population, and it awarded 3 masters’s degrees in 2020-2021.
With a freshman retention rate of 100%, the school does an excellent job of retaining its undergraduate students. The impressive undergraduate student-to-faculty ratio of 5 to 1 means that students may have more opportunities to work more closely with their professors than they would at other schools. The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 1.0%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Classical Languages Major in Illinois list. University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ign is a large school located in Champaign, Illinois that handed out 1 masters’s classical languages degrees in 2020-2021.
The low undergrad student loan default rate of 2.3%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 94%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Loyola University Chicago. The school came in at #3 for the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Classical Languages Major in Illinois. Loyola Chicago is a private not-for-profit institution located in Chicago, Illinois. The school has a fairly large population, and it awarded 5 masters’s degrees in 2020-2021.
The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 85%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 2.7%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.

Out of the 4 schools in the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Classical Languages Major in Illinois that were part of this year’s ranking, Northwestern University landed the #3 spot on the list. Northwestern University is a private not-for-profit institution located in Evanston, Illinois. The school has a large population, and it awarded 10 masters’s degrees in 2020-2021.
The low undergrad student loan default rate of 0.6%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. Since the school has a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 6 to 1, those pursuing a degree will have more opportunities to interact with their professors.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 97%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year.
